SMTA Adds Technical Committee Members
January 26, 2009 |Estimated reading time: 1 minute
MINNEAPOLIS The SMTA announced nine new members to the distinguished technical committee, which assembles the SMTA International (SMTAI) conference. Planning is underway for the SMTAI 2009 event, October 48, 2009 in San Diego, CA.
The new members are Raiyomand F. Aspandiar, Intel Corporation; Steve Bezuk, Ph.D., Qualcomm; Lars Boettcher, Fraunhofer IZM Berlin; Denis Jean, Plexus Corp.; Matthew Kelly P. Eng., MBA, IBM Corporation; Charles G. Woychik, Ph.D., GE Global Research; Heather McCormick, Celestica Inc.; Charles Mitchell , Harris Corporation; and Bob Willis, ASKbobwillis.com.
Led by Rob Rowland of RadiSys Corporation, the new members will be joining existing technical committee members Gerald Adams, Siemens Healthcare Diagnostics; Gail Flower, Pennwell Publishing/SMT Magazine; Ajit Triverdi, IBM Corporation (Retired); Dan Baldwin, Ph.D., Engent Inc.; Donald Banks, Banks Consulting; Bill Barthel, Plexus; John Evans, Ph.D., Auburn University; Mike Buetow, UPMedia Group/Circuits Assembly Magazine; Srinivas Chada, Ph.D., Medtronic; Rich Freiberger, ZF Array Technology; Reza Ghaffarian, Ph.D., Jet Propulsion Labs; Steve Greathouse, Plexus Corp.; Jeff Kennedy, Celestica; Andrew Mawer, Freescale Semiconductor; and Paul Vianco, Ph.D., Sandia National Labs.
The SMTA International Technical Committee is considering abstracts for the 2009 conference. Short course descriptions are also being solicited. Papers should describe significant results from experiments; emphasize new techniques; and contain technical, economic, or appropriate test data. Materials should be original, unpublished, and non-commercial in nature. For more information, visit www.smta.org/smtai/call_for_papers.cfm.
